Exploring the Best Wineries of Eastern Iowa Wineries Map
One of our favorite wineries on the map is Cedar Ridge Vineyards, located in Swisher, Iowa. Not only do they have award-winning wines, but they also offer tours of their distillery, where they produce whiskey and other spirits. It's a unique experience you won't find at many other wineries.
Discovering the Hidden Gems of Eastern Iowa Wineries Map
If you're looking for a more off-the-beaten-path experience, we recommend visiting Fireside Winery in Marengo, Iowa. They offer live music every weekend, and their outdoor patio is the perfect place to relax with a glass of wine and take in the beautiful scenery.

Understanding the Unique Flavors of Eastern Iowa Wineries Map
One of the unique features of Eastern Iowa Wineries Map is the variety of grapes grown in the area. You'll find everything from classic varietals like Cabernet Sauvignon and Chardonnay to lesser-known grapes like La Crescent and Marquette. It's a great opportunity to step outside your comfort zone and try something new.
